0

目前,我们使用 Plone 3.3.5 和 Ploneboard 2.2,并且我们在我们的网站上有几个不同主题的论坛。有时用户在错误的论坛中发布他们的消息,我们希望将这些帖子移至适当的论坛。不幸的是,这不起作用。

更准确地说:在论坛“A”中显示线程“xyz”时,我可以使用“操作”>“剪切”下拉菜单并获取“xyz”被剪切的消息。但这并没有发生,“xyz”仍在论坛“A”中。当我随后在论坛“B”中使用“操作”>“粘贴”下拉菜单时,我收到不允许粘贴页面的消息。当我在论坛“B”的线程“abc”中做同样的事情时,什么也没有发生。

我的问题是,Ploneboard 是否旨在剪切一个论坛中的线程并将其粘贴到另一个论坛中,或者是否根本不提供此功能。

我们计划升级到 Plone 4。在更新版本的 Ploneboard 中是否可以将线程从一个论坛移动到另一个论坛?如果没有,是否有具有此功能的替代留言板/论坛解决方案?

4

3 回答 3

3

我发现了你同样的问题。对于 Plone 3.3.x,我开发了这个产品:Products.PloneboardPasteObject 你可以在 pypi 上找到它:http ://pypi.python.org/pypi/Products.PloneboardPasteObject

于 2012-11-14T09:44:54.200 回答
0

我建议启动 Plone 4 的测试实例并试用最新版本的 Ploneboard (3.3)。因为线程只是内容对象,我认为 Ploneboard 不需要做任何特别的事情来“支持”线程的剪切和粘贴。所以,我的猜测是,要么 A)它是一个错误,并且可能在更新的版本中得到修复,要么 B)有一些深层原因为什么不能支持它,在这种情况下,它不太可能在更新的版本。

于 2012-11-12T15:21:01.600 回答
0

APloneboard允许PloneboardForums。PloneboardForum 允许PloneboardConversations。PloneboardConversation 允许PloneboardComments。

看:

了解更多信息。特别是,请参阅上述每种类型的以下属性(这个来自 Ploneboard.xml):

 <property name="filter_content_types">True</property>
 <property name="allowed_content_types">
  <element value="PloneboardForum"/>
 </property>

您只能将对象粘贴到允许您尝试粘贴的对象类型的其他对象中。这就是 Plone 的一般工作方式,而不是 Ploneboard 特定的。

Re: Plone 4. 升级不会改变这个基本的 Plone 功能。

回复:其他 Plone 论坛软件:使用其他论坛软件不会改变这个基本的 Plone 功能,除了定义不同内容类型和约束的其他论坛软件可能例外。

于 2012-11-12T19:14:11.193 回答